## Onboarding: Contrast Audit Pipeline

Welcome to the HueCheck team at Brightmere Labs. Our audit crawler scans every Quillboard UI screen nightly, computes contrast ratios against WCAG-style thresholds, and records failures with screenshots. Results feed the weekly accessibility report, so data integrity matters: never delete rows manually, and always run the dedup script before re-crawling. Audit findings are stored in the `contrast_results` database, which you reach using the connection string below.

database URL for bahop-yagep: mssql://sildor_svc:35ha7jz@db-fb6d.nelvrodyn.example:5432/casath

Subject: Checkout load test — your week

Welcome to the rotation. Before you approve any merge touching the Cartwheel checkout flow, run the standard load test against the staging cluster. Target 500 rps for ten minutes, watch p99 latency and the payment-stub error rate. Anything above 2% errors blocks the review. Results go in the review thread, not chat. Ping Dara if the stub misbehaves; she owns it. Full load-test parameters and the dashboard are on the internal page below.

wiki page, kahog-hahig: https://vault.zemvargrid.internal/display/deploy/repo/settings/merge_requests/job/settings/6f3b933774dbc5320a4daa18

Handover: TillForge payments, flaky integration tests. Main offenders: refund-retry suite and the settlement webhook mock — both race the ledger fixture. Rerun twice before investigating. Quarantine list lives in the test README. You'll need access to the fixtures vault to refresh seeds; it prompts for a recovery passphrase, which is noted below.

unlock words, fawig-bagef: olidor-holir-istox-holath-tamys-quenion-giliel

Subject: Canteen Access — Quick Heads-Up

Hi all, welcome aboard at Marlowe & Tress! Quick note from the front desk: our canteen on Level 2 is shared with the folks from Osprey Lane Design next door, so don't be surprised to see unfamiliar lanyards at lunch. Their staff come through the connecting walkway between 12:00 and 14:00. To use the walkway door yourself for the occasional cross-building meeting, enter the code below.

staff pass of badup-kawig = bdg-TYN-3